Cells and tissues that are cultured in a 3D environment show great potential to advance our understanding of complex biological processes. Organoids and spheroids are increasingly being used in many research applications, including drug discovery, toxicology, disease modeling, and regenerative medicine. These models offer an opportunity to better understand complex biology in a physiologically relevant context where 2D models have not proven as successful. This handbook provides an overview of the cell lines, culture conditions, and analysis techniques that are being used in the transition from 2D to 3D cell models.
